Willard Leroy Metcalf (1858-1925) was born in Lowell, Massachusetts, and studied at the School of the Museum of Fine Arts, Boston, and later attended Académie Julian, Paris. After early figure-painting and illustration, he became prominent as a landscape painter. He was one of the Ten American Painters who in 1897 seceded from the Society of American Artists. Generally associated with American Impressionism, he is also remembered for his New England landscapes and involvement with the Old Lyme Art Colony at Old Lyme, Connecticut and his influential years at the Cornish Art Colony. Contents: Part I. Ancestry, childhood, apprenticeship. Zuni ; Europe and Africa ; New York, Gloucester, and the Webb prize ; Disappointment and renewal ; Success ; Maturity ; Last years; Part II. Early spring: apprenticeship in Boston ; Zuni from Mal Pai Mesa: Sojourn in the Southwest ; Midsummer Twilight:: European experience ; Requirements of black and white: illustration and mural work ; Nourthcountry: Poet Laureate of the New England hills.
